Fido’s Favourites: Irresistible Carob Strawberry Dog Treats

Our girls love Carob and I’m always looking for more ways to incorporate it.  This is not a Treat I make often, but it’s especially cute around holidays like Valentine’s Day.  They are also super easy to put together as there is no actual baking involved.  Who doesn’t love a no bake treat!

Why Homemade Dog Treats?

Before we jump into the kitchen, let’s talk about the importance of homemade dog treats. While store-bought treats can be convenient, they often contain additives, preservatives, and artificial ingredients that may not be the best for your pup’s health. By making treats at home, you have full control over the ingredients, ensuring that your furry friend gets only the best.

The Appeal of Carob Strawberry Molded Treats

Now, let’s discuss why carob strawberry molded treats are a hit among dogs and their humans alike. Carob is a safe and healthy alternative to chocolate, making it perfect for dogs. It has a naturally sweet flavor that pairs beautifully with the tartness of strawberries. Together, they create a delectable combination that dogs simply can’t resist. Plus, molding the treats into fun shapes adds an extra element of excitement for both you and your pup.

Variations and Customization

While we’ve used strawberries, Coconut Oil and carob chips, the strawberries could easily be swapped out for another fruit (try pumpkin, cranberry, blueberry, banana or apples, for example).

You can definitely go further with your customization.  These could easily be turned into a frozen treat by making the carob layer thinner and swapping out the coconut oil in the other layer for something like yogurt, kefir or coconut milk! 

Carob Strawberry Dog Treats Recipe

These measurements are approximations.  Feel free to add a little more or a little less depending on your tastes.  Since it will firm back up in the fridge, the ratios are a little bit flexible than your traditional baked recipe. 

What you’ll need

  • A cute silicone mold of your choice (these heart shaped molds are cute for Valentine’s Day, or these paw prints are great for any occasion)
  • A sturdy object, like a baking sheet, cutting board or a large plastic lid
  • 2 microwave safe containers
  • A spoon
  • Cutting board & knife

Carob Layer Ingredients & Instructions

  • 1/2 cup carob chips
  • 1 tablespoon coconut oil

In a microwave safe container, add the carob chips and coconut oil.  Microwave at 30 second intervals, stirring well in between, until melted and smooth

Strawberry Layer Ingredients & Instructions

  • 1/2 cup coconut oil
  • 3-4 strawberries, finely chopped (or pureed, if preferred)

In a microwave safe contained, add coconut oil. Microwave in 15 seconds intervals until melted.  Add finely chopped strawberries

Instructions

  1. Think ahead about what you want to appear on the top of the treat and which layer you want at the bottom (feel free to change it up or even do some that are all carob or all coconut oil and strawberry)
  2. Place your molds on a moveable sturdy object like a baking sheet, cutting board or large plastic lid
  3. Prepare the layer that you want on top, and pour it into molds, about halfway (more or less depending on your preference)
  4. Place in the fridge to harden for 30 mins to an hour
  5. Repeat steps 3 & 4 with the second layer
  6. Return to the fridge for 2-3 hours and serve!

Storage

Store in the fridge in an airtight container for up to 7 days or in the freezer up to 3 months. 

Tips for Success

  • Use high-quality carob chips and fresh strawberries for the best flavor.
  • Adjust the amount of coconut oil as needed to achieve the desired consistency.
  • Get creative with your molds and decorations to make the treats even more fun for your pup.
  • Remember to adjust the size of the mold you use to the size of your dog, or break treats into smaller portions for serving

Health Considerations

Most experts estimate that dogs need about 10-15% fat in their diet, so keep in mind that any additional fats (including coconut oil) should be given in moderation.

As always, if you have any concerns with ingredients, please ensure you consult a veterinary professional.
